数据分析是现代商业决策和科学研究中不可或缺的一部分。随着技术的发展,市场上涌现出了多种数据分析工具或软件,它们各自具有独特的功能和优势。下面将介绍一些常用的数据分析工具或软件,并说明它们的特点。
一、Excel
1. 数据整理与初步分析:Excel在数据处理方面非常强大,它提供了丰富的函数库和图表工具,可以方便地对数据进行排序、筛选、计算等操作。对于简单的数据分析任务,如描述性统计、基本的数据清洗等,Excel是一个非常好的选择。
2. 数据可视化:Excel的图表功能也非常出色,用户可以通过各种图表来直观地展示数据之间的关系和变化趋势。这对于理解数据背后的信息非常有帮助。
二、R语言
1. 统计分析:R语言是一门通用编程语言,它在统计分析方面表现出色。R语言支持大量的统计分析方法,包括线性回归、方差分析、相关性分析等。这使得R语言在社会科学、生物医学等领域的应用非常广泛。
2. 数据可视化:R语言同样具备强大的数据可视化能力,用户可以使用ggplot2等包来创建美观、专业的图表。这对于科研工作来说非常重要,因为它可以帮助研究者更好地展示他们的发现。
三、Python
1. 机器学习与深度学习:Python是一种非常适合进行机器学习和深度学习开发的编程语言。其拥有大量成熟的机器学习库,如scikit-learn、TensorFlow等,这些库提供了丰富的功能和接口,使得开发者可以轻松地进行模型训练和预测。
2. 数据科学:Python在数据科学领域也有着广泛的应用。它不仅可以用来处理结构化数据,还可以处理半结构化和非结构化数据。此外,Python还提供了丰富的数据处理和分析工具,如Pandas、NumPy等,这些工具可以大大提高数据分析的效率。
四、SPSS
1. 统计分析:SPSS是一款专业的统计软件,它在统计分析方面表现得非常出色。SPSS提供了丰富的统计方法和模型,可以帮助用户进行复杂的数据分析和推断。
2. 数据管理:SPSS在数据管理方面也表现优异。它支持数据的导入导出、变量的处理等功能,使得用户可以更方便地管理自己的数据。
五、SAS
1. 统计分析:SAS是一款大型的数据库和统计分析系统,它在大数据分析方面表现出色。SAS提供了丰富的统计分析方法和模型,可以帮助用户进行复杂的数据分析和推断。
2. 数据管理:SAS在数据管理方面也有着丰富的功能。它支持数据的导入导出、变量的处理等功能,使得用户可以更方便地管理自己的数据。
六、Tableau
1. 数据可视化:Tableau是一款基于Web的交互式数据可视化工具,它提供了丰富的可视化选项和图表类型,可以帮助用户轻松地创建美观、直观的图表。
2. 数据探索:Tableau在数据探索方面也非常出色。它支持数据的过滤、排序、聚合等功能,可以帮助用户快速地发现数据中的规律和趋势。
总之,这些工具各有特点,适用于不同的数据分析场景。在选择适合的工具时,需要考虑数据的类型、规模以及分析的目的等因素。同时,随着技术的不断发展,新的工具和平台也在不断涌现,为数据分析提供了更多的可能性。